Dollar up on swine flu outbreak; peso tumbles

The dollar gets a lift from safe-haven buying engendered by a swine flu outbreak that has claimed more than 100 lives in Mexico that's prompted emergency measures in the U.S. and elsewhere as health officials try to get a handle on the potential for a pandemic. Japan's yen also makes gains, as Mexico's peso gets hit hard.
